The Board of Electors to the Hong Kong Jockey Club (HKJC) Professorship of Global Health invite applications for this Professorship from outstanding individuals whose work falls within the general field of Global Health, in the broad areas of immunity and infection, to take up appointment as soon as possible. The post will be based in Cambridge. A key focus of the appointment will be overseeing Cambridge's contribution to the newly established HKJC Global Health Institute (GHI); a collaboration between the International Vaccine Institute (IVI), Hong Kong University and the University of Cambridge. Based in Hong Kong, the GHI will address the complex challenges of pandemic preparedness by accelerating vaccine research and development and advancing our ability to identify and prevent pandemics.

The Department of Medicine seeks to appoint a scientist of outstanding calibre, who will be recognised internationally for the strength and impact of their research in immunity/infection of relevance to Global Health. This will ideally complement the existing strengths of the Cambridge Institute of Therapeutic Immunology and Infectious Disease (CITIID). Research relevant to pandemic preparedness (and thus aligned with the GHI), and expertise in human immunology and/or human infection challenge, would be an advantage.

This is primarily a research-focused post, but contributions to clinical service (if appropriate), examining, supervision and administration may also be expected. Travel to Hong Kong will be required as necessary for the GHI leadership component of the post. Both clinical and non-clinical applications are welcomed. A competitive salary will be offered.
